pip install engineer
mkdir engineer-site
cd engineer-site
engineer init (此命令对当前目录engineer-site进行初始化,生成程序的初始目录结构,即在当前目录engineer-site里生成一些东西)
as3:~/engineer-site# ls
archives config.yaml logs templates
debug.yaml oleb.yaml posts
as3:~/engineer-site# nano config.yaml
把config.yaml文件中的此行POST_TIMEZONE: 'America/Los_Angeles'注释掉。
as3:~/engineer-site# engineer build (这个就是生成静态网站的命令,会在当前目录下生成output目录)
as3:~/engineer-site# ls
archives config.yaml logs output templates
_cache debug.yaml oleb.yaml posts
as3:~/engineer-site#
(新出现了output目录)
as3:~/engineer-site# cd output
as3:~/engineer-site/output# ls
2011 about feeds page static themes
2012 archives index.html sitemap.xml.gz tag
as3:~/engineer-site/output#
(可见~/engineer-site/output/就是静态网站的根目录)
as3:~/engineer-site/output# nohup Rwebserver 32850 > /dev/null &
访问http://as3.brite.biz:32850/就可看到网站效果。
发贴方法:
as3:~/engineer-site/output# cd ../posts
as3:~/engineer-site/posts# nano 2014-02-05-test2.md
格式如下:
title: 测试2
status: draft
slug: test2
url: /2014/02/05/test2/
---
这是测试2.
然后,
as3:~/engineer-site/posts# cd ..
as3:~/engineer-site# engineer build (这个就是生成/更新静态网站的命令)
演示站点:http://as3.brite.biz:32850/,http://egn.brite.biz.st
项目地址:https://github.com/tylerbutler/engineer
使用指南:http://engineer.readthedocs.org/en/latest/
http://engineer.readthedocs.org/en/latest/bundled_plugins.html#post-breaks-excerpts-teasers
支持插入<!--more-->到文章中,以生成文章的摘要。
mkdir engineer-site
cd engineer-site
engineer init (此命令对当前目录engineer-site进行初始化,生成程序的初始目录结构,即在当前目录engineer-site里生成一些东西)
as3:~/engineer-site# ls
archives config.yaml logs templates
debug.yaml oleb.yaml posts
as3:~/engineer-site# nano config.yaml
把config.yaml文件中的此行POST_TIMEZONE: 'America/Los_Angeles'注释掉。
as3:~/engineer-site# engineer build (这个就是生成静态网站的命令,会在当前目录下生成output目录)
as3:~/engineer-site# ls
archives config.yaml logs output templates
_cache debug.yaml oleb.yaml posts
as3:~/engineer-site#
(新出现了output目录)
as3:~/engineer-site# cd output
as3:~/engineer-site/output# ls
2011 about feeds page static themes
2012 archives index.html sitemap.xml.gz tag
as3:~/engineer-site/output#
(可见~/engineer-site/output/就是静态网站的根目录)
as3:~/engineer-site/output# nohup Rwebserver 32850 > /dev/null &
访问http://as3.brite.biz:32850/就可看到网站效果。
发贴方法:
as3:~/engineer-site/output# cd ../posts
as3:~/engineer-site/posts# nano 2014-02-05-test2.md
格式如下:
title: 测试2
status: draft
slug: test2
url: /2014/02/05/test2/
---
这是测试2.
然后,
as3:~/engineer-site/posts# cd ..
as3:~/engineer-site# engineer build (这个就是生成/更新静态网站的命令)
演示站点:http://as3.brite.biz:32850/,http://egn.brite.biz.st
项目地址:https://github.com/tylerbutler/engineer
使用指南:http://engineer.readthedocs.org/en/latest/
http://engineer.readthedocs.org/en/latest/bundled_plugins.html#post-breaks-excerpts-teasers
支持插入<!--more-->到文章中,以生成文章的摘要。